Lenovo YUM Repository

Targeted Server Family (Machine Type): System x3550 M5 (5463)
Targeted Operating System: RHEL6.8
YUM Repository Build Date: 2017_12_06
Jump to RPM listing


Suggested usage directions:
1) Create a RHEL6.8 YUM repository configuration file named:
/etc/yum.repos.d/lenovo.repo

Suggested file contents:

[lenovo]
name=Lenovo YUM Updates Repository
#baseurl={repository url: http://, file://}/x3550-M5_5463/RHEL6.8/
baseurl=
enabled=1
gpgcheck=1
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-LenovoYUM2018
Additional information on baseurl= entry:
The url of this html page is typically the url required in this entry
2) Download/install Public Signing Key

Commands:

Download key - Two opitions (choose only one):
Option 1 (Prefered, most secure - Download key from lenovo.com)
#curl https://download.lenovo.com/servers_pdf/RPM-GPG-KEY-LenovoYUM2018 > RPM-GPG-KEY-LenovoYUM2018

Option 2 (Less secure - Install key from stored within Repository)
#curl {uri from repos creation step}/repodata/RPM-GPG-KEY-LenovoYUM2018 > RPM-GPG-KEY-LenovoYUM2018


check:
#gpg --quiet --with-fingerprint ./RPM-GPG-KEY-LenovoYUM2018
Expected Output:
pub  4096R/9E6FE192 2017-12-05 Lenovo Data Center Group Software Repository 2018 Key <yum_support@lenovo.com>
      Key fingerprint = BF02 345C 017D D421 40C4  66DA C0A1 E8A5 9E6F E192


import:
#rpm --import RPM-GPG-KEY-LenovoYUM2018

store:
#cp RPM-GPG-KEY-LenovoYUM2018 /etc/pki/rpm-gpg/
3) Install/Update

Commands:

Initial INSTALL of updated drivers for specific device:
#yum groupinstall deviceid
Find the deviceid for supported device below, muliple deviceid can be specified

Initial INSTALL of updated drivers for ALL supported devices:
#yum groupinstall LenovoUpdates

Install specific rpm:
#yum install rpm_name
Specific rpms associated to specific devices are listed below, muliple rpms can be specified in single command

After install of deviceid groups(s) or rpm(s), use:
#yum update
after configuring server to use update repository

Where specified in table below, device firmware must be updated to suggested levels
SystemX LOM Part Number: NA
deviceid: 17AA400E
Required Firmware Update Package: brcm-lnvgy_fw_nic_nx1x-17.4.4.8-c_linux_x86-64
Applicable RPM: kmod-tg3-3.137q-1.rhel6u8.x86_64.rpm
ServeRAID M1215 SAS/SATA Controller Part Number: 46C9114
Required Firmware Update Package: lnvgy_fw_sraidmr_1200-24.21.0-0016_linux_x86-64
Applicable RPM: kmod-megaraid_sas-07.702.06.00_el6.8-1.x86_64.rpm
ServeRAID M5225-2GB SAS/SATA Controller Part Number: 00AE938
ServeRAID M5210 SAS/SATA Controller Part Number: 46C9110
Required Firmware Update Package: lnvgy_fw_sraidmr_5200-24.21.0-0020_linux_x86-64
Applicable RPM: kmod-megaraid_sas-07.702.06.00_el6.8-1.x86_64.rpm
N2225 SAS/SATA HBA Part Number: 00AE912
N2226 SAS/SATA HBA Part Number: 00AE916
N2215 SAS/SATA HBA Part Number: 47C8675
Required Firmware Update Package: lnvgy_fw_mpt3sas_n2200-1.15-3_linux_x86-64
Applicable RPM: kmod-mpt3sas-22.00.01.00_el6.8-5.x86_64.rpm
Emulex VFA5.2 2x10 GbE SFP+ PCIe Adapter Part Number: 00AG570
deviceid: 10DFE81C
Required Firmware Update Package: brcm-lnvgy_fw_cna_17b-oc14-11.4.1186.3-1_linux_x86-64
Applicable RPM: kmod-brcm-be2net-11.4.1186.0-1.rhel6u8.x86_64.rpm
Emulex VFA5.2 ML2 Dual Port 10GbE SFP+ Adapter Part Number: 00AG560
deviceid: 10DFE81F
Emulex VFA5.2 2x10 GbE SFP+ PCIe Adapter Part Number: 00AG570
deviceid: 10DFE81C
Emulex VFA5.2 2x10 GbE SFP+ Adapter and FCoE/iSCSI SW Part Number: 00AG580
deviceid: 10DFE81E
Emulex VFA5 ML2 Dual Port 10GbE SFP+ Adapter Part Number: 00D1996
deviceid: 10DFE810
Emulex 10 GbE Virtual Fabric Adapter 5 Standard Part Number: 00JY820
deviceid: 10DFE816
Emulex 10 GbE Virtual Fabric Adapter 5 Plus Part Number: 00JY830
deviceid: 10DFE818
Emulex VFA5.2 ML2 2Port10GbE SFP+ Adapter w/FCoE Part Number: 01CV770
deviceid: 10DFE874
Required Firmware Update Package: brcm-lnvgy_fw_cna_17b-oc14-11.4.1186.3-1_linux_x86-64
Applicable RPM: kmod-brcm-brcmfcoe-11.4.1186.5-1.rhel6u8.x86_64.rpm
Applicable RPM: brcmfcoe-vector-map-1-1.rhel6u8.x86_64.rpm
Applicable RPM: kmod-brcm-be2iscsi-11.4.1182.0-1.rhel6u8.x86_64.rpm
Applicable RPM: kmod-brcm-be2net-11.4.1186.0-1.rhel6u8.x86_64.rpm
Mellanox ConnectX-3 FDR VPI IB/E Adapter Part Number: 00D9550
deviceid: 15B30076
Mellanox ConnectX- 3 10 GbE Adapter Part Number: 00D9690
deviceid: 15B30077
Mellanox ConnectX-3 Pro ML2 2x40GbE/FDR VPI Adapter Part Number: 00FP650
deviceid: 15B30032
Required Firmware Update Package: mlnx-lnvgy_fw_nic_4.1-1.0.2.2_linux_x86-64
Applicable RPM: mlnx-en-utils-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m
Applicable RPM: kmod-mlnx-en-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m
Mellanox ConnectX-4 Lx 1x40GbE QSFP+ Adapter Part Number: 00MM950
deviceid: 15B30018
Mellanox ConnectX-4 2x100GbE / EDR IB QSFP28 VPI Adapter Part Number: 00MM960
deviceid: 15B30055
Mellanox ConnectX-4 Lx ML2 1x25GbE SFP28 Adapter Part Number: 00MN990
deviceid: 15B30056
Mellanox ConnectX-4 Lx 2x25GbE PCIe Adapter Part Number: 01GR250
deviceid: 15B30057
Required Firmware Update Package: mlnx-lnvgy_fw_nic_4.1-1.0.2.2_linux_x86-64
Applicable RPM: mlnx-en-utils-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m
Applicable RPM: kmod-mlnx-en-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m
Broadcom NetXtreme II ML2 Dual Port 10GbaseT for IBM System x Part Number: 00D2026
deviceid: 101404A1
Broadcom NetXtreme II ML2 Dual Port 10GbE SFP+ for IBM System x Part Number: 00D2028
deviceid: 101404A0
Broadcom NetXtreme Dual Port 10GbE BastT Adapter for IBM System x Part Number: 44T1370
deviceid: 10140492
Broadcom Dual Port 10GbE SFP+ Adapter for IBM System x Part Number: 94Y5180
deviceid: 101404C6
Required Firmware Update Package: qlgc-lnvgy_fw_nic_20.17b.08.22b_linux_x86-64
Applicable RPM: kmod-netxtreme2-7.14.29-1.rhel6u8.x86_64.rpm
Broadcom NetXtreme I Quad Port GbE Adapter Part Number: 90Y9352
deviceid: 10140420
Broadcom NetXtreme I Dual Port GbE Adapter Part Number: 90Y9370
deviceid: 10140450
Required Firmware Update Package: brcm-lnvgy_fw_nic_nx1x-17.4.4.8-c_linux_x86-64
Applicable RPM: kmod-tg3-3.137q-1.rhel6u8.x86_64.rpm
Emulex 16Gb Gen6 FC Single-port HBA Part Number: 01CV830
deviceid: 10DFE333
Emulex 16Gb Gen6 FC Dual-port HBA Part Number: 01CV840
deviceid: 10DFE332
Required Firmware Update Package: elx-lnvgy_fw_fc_17b-lp3x-11.4.168.8-1_linux_x86-64
Applicable RPM: kmod-elx-lpfc-11.4.168.0-1.rhel6u8.x86_64.rpm
Applicable RPM: elx-vector-map-1-1.rhel6u8.x86_64.rpm
Emulex 16Gb FC Single-port HBA Part Number: 81Y1655
deviceid: 10DFE203
Emulex 16Gb FC Dual-port HBA Part Number: 81Y1662
deviceid: 10DFE204
Required Firmware Update Package: elx-lnvgy_fw_fc_17b-lp16-11.4.168.8-1_linux_x86-64
Applicable RPM: kmod-elx-lpfc-11.4.168.0-1.rhel6u8.x86_64.rpm
Applicable RPM: elx-vector-map-1-1.rhel6u8.x86_64.rpm
Emulex 8Gb FC Single-port HBA Part Number: 42D0485
deviceid: 10DFF100
Emulex 8Gb FC Dual-port HBA Part Number: 42D0494
deviceid: 10DFF100
Required Firmware Update Package: elx-lnvgy_fw_fc_17b-2.03x14-16_linux_x86-64
Applicable RPM: kmod-elx-lpfc-11.4.168.0-1.rhel6u8.x86_64.rpm
Applicable RPM: elx-vector-map-1-1.rhel6u8.x86_64.rpm
QLogic 16Gb Enhanced Gen5 FC Single-port HBA Part Number: 01CV750
deviceid: 107702AE
QLogic 16Gb Enhanced Gen5 FC Dual-port HBA Part Number: 01CV760
deviceid: 107702AF
Required Firmware Update Package: qlgc-lnvgy_fw_fc_1.90.43-2690-2742.p_linux_x86-64
Applicable RPM: kmod-qlgc-qla2xxx-8.07.00.51.06.0_k-1.rhel6u8.x86_64.rpm
Qlogic 16Gb FC Single-port HBA for IBM System x Part Number: 00Y3337
deviceid: 10770264
Qlogic 16Gb FC Dual-port HBA for IBM System x Part Number: 00Y3341
deviceid: 10770263
Required Firmware Update Package: qlgc-lnvgy_fw_fc_266x-4.74.10.l_linux_x86-64
Applicable RPM: kmod-qlgc-qla2xxx-8.07.00.51.06.0_k-1.rhel6u8.x86_64.rpm
QLogic 8Gb FC Single-port HBA for IBM System x Part Number: 42D0501
deviceid: 1077015C
QLogic 8Gb FC Dual-port HBA for IBM System x Part Number: 42D0510
deviceid: 1077015D
Required Firmware Update Package: qlgc-lnvgy_fw_fc_8g-mb4.10.06.k_linux_x86-64
Applicable RPM: kmod-qlgc-qla2xxx-8.07.00.51.06.0_k-1.rhel6u8.x86_64.rpm





Repository RPM Listing
RPM file NameRPMdb NameRPM version
number
RPM release
number
RPM
summary
brcmfcoe-vector-map-1-1.rhel6u8.x86_64.rpm brcmfcoe-vector-map 1 1 Emulex I/O Channel to CPU Load Balancing and Optimized Access package
elx-vector-map-1-1.rhel6u8.x86_64.rpm elx-lpfc-vector-map 1 1 Emulex I/O Channel to CPU Load Balancing and Optimized Access package
kmod-brcm-be2iscsi-11.4.1182.0-1.rhel6u8.x86_64.rpm kmod-brcm-be2iscsi 11.4.1182.0 1.rhel6u8 brcm-be2iscsi kernel module(s)
kmod-brcm-be2net-11.4.1186.0-1.rhel6u8.x86_64.rpm kmod-brcm-be2net 11.4.1186.0 1.rhel6u8 brcm-be2net kernel module(s)
kmod-brcm-brcmfcoe-11.4.1186.5-1.rhel6u8.x86_64.rpm kmod-brcm-brcmfcoe 11.4.1186.5 1.rhel6u8 brcm-brcmfcoe kernel module(s)
kmod-elx-lpfc-11.4.168.0-1.rhel6u8.x86_64.rpm kmod-elx-lpfc 11.4.168.0 1.rhel6u8 elx-lpfc kernel module(s)
kmod-megaraid_sas-07.702.06.00_el6.8-1.x86_64.rpm kmod-megaraid_sas 07.702.06.00_el6.8 1 megaraid_sas kernel module(s)
kmod-mlnx-en-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m kmod-mlnx-en 4.1 1.0.2.0.gc22af88.rhel6u8 mlnx-en kernel module(s)
kmod-mpt3sas-22.00.01.00_el6.8-5.x86_64.rpm kmod-mpt3sas 22.00.01.00_el6.8 5 mpt3sas kernel module(s)
kmod-netxtreme2-7.14.29-1.rhel6u8.x86_64.rpm kmod-netxtreme2 7.14.29 1.rhel6u8 netxtreme2 kernel module(s)
kmod-qlgc-qla2xxx-8.07.00.51.06.0_k-1.rhel6u8.x86_64.rpm kmod-qlgc-qla2xxx 8.07.00.51.06.0_k 1.rhel6u8 qlgc-qla2xxx kernel module(s)
kmod-tg3-3.137q-1.rhel6u8.x86_64.rpm kmod-tg3 3.137q 1.rhel6u8 tg3 kernel module(s)
mlnx-en-utils-4.1-1.0.2.0.gc22af88.rhel6u8.x86_64.rpm mlnx-en-utils 4.1 1.0.2.0.gc22af88.rhel6u8 Utilities for the Mellanox Ethernet Driver for Linux




Lenovo Service and Support:

  • IBM is Lenovo's preferred service provider for Lenovo Hardware and YUM repository. Through IBM Support Line, you can get telephone assistance, for a fee, with usage, configuration, and software problems with your Lenovo products.
  • Your local Support Line can be found from https://datacentersupport.lenovo.com/us/en/SupportPhoneList
  • Please contact the service provider via above phone number, and choose hardware support.
  • The information needed to open a support ticket is your machine type, model and serial number.
  • You also can submit a Service Request from https://datacentersupport.lenovo.com/ , look under "Contact US" heading and then click on the "Submit a Service Request" button.
  • The YUM repository Service Provider provides local language, in-country support 9am-5pm Monday through Friday. For critical (Severity 1) production system impacts, they have a call out procedure 24x7

Lenovo Data Center Group Linux OS Support Home Page
linux.lenovo.com